Serenity Prayer
GOD, GRANT ME THE SERENITY
TO ACCEPT THE THINGS I CAN NOT CHANGE,
THE COURAGE TO CHANGE THE THINGS I CAN,
AND THE WISDOM TO KNOW THE DIFFERENCE.

Living one day at a time, enjoying one moment at a time,
Accepting hardship as a path to peace,
taking as he did this sinful world as it is, not as I would have it,
that I may be reasonably happy in this life and supremely happy with him in the next.
-- Rienhold Niebuhr

Third Step Prayer
God, I offer myself to You to build with me
and do with me as You will.
Relieve me of the bondage of self,
that I may better do Your will.
Take away my difficulties, that victory over them
may bear witness to those I would help,
of Your Power, Your Love, and Your way of Life.
May I do Your will always.

Seventh Step Prayer
My Creator, I am now willing that you
should have all of me, both good and bad.
I pray that You remove from me
every single defect of character
which stands in the way of my usefulness
to You and my fellows.
Grant me the strength, as I go out from here,
to do Your bidding.

Eleventh Step Prayer
Lord, make me a channel of Your Peace,
that where there is hatred, I may bring love -
that where there is wrong,
I may bring the spirit of forgiveness -
that where there is error, I may bring truth -
that where there is doubt, I may bring faith -
that where there is despair, I may bring hope -
that where there are shadows, I may bring light -
That where there is sadness, I may bring joy.
Lord, grant that I may seek
to comfort rather than be comforted -
to understand, than be understood -
to love, than be loved.
For it is by self-forgetting that one finds.
It is by forgiving that one is forgiven.
It is by dying that one awakens to eternal life.
